National Office Furniture Receives Nightingale Award for Weli Seating from Healthcare Design Expo


National Office Furniture, a unit of Kimball International, Inc., is proud to announce that its newest seating collection, Weli, has been honored with a Nightingale award at this year’s Healthcare Design Expo. The Nightingale Awards, named after Florence Nightingale, honor new products that are exhibited at the Healthcare Design Expo & Conference. Presented by Healthcare Design Magazine and Contract Magazine in partnership with the Center for Health Design, the Nightingale Awards recognize contributions to the healthcare built environment through product design and innovation that contribute to healing. Juried by seasoned healthcare design professionals and healthcare facility managers, the winners are selected based on the product’s contribution to a healing environment, functionality, quality and durability, aesthetics and style, pricing, and innovation.

The Weli seating collection was designed for people who heal, learn, discover, and aid everyday activities in healthcare settings. Weli’s broad range of solutions accommodates diverse physical needs and social preferences. Guest chairs feature varied seat dimensions to ensure comfort for a wide range of users. Rocker, lounge, and easy access seating solutions create supportive and comfortable options for all that visit healthcare facilities. With a capacity to uphold 750lbs in each seat, Weli offers peace of mind in spaces that need to support all partners. Weli also offers coordinating tables, ottomans, and benches to add warmth and functionality to any healthcare setting.

To satisfy a wide variety of requirements, Weli includes all healthcare necessities: wall saver leg design, clean out on all guest and lounge seating, multiple arm cap options to aid in ingress/egress of the seating, and tables in solid surface and laminate.
